My floor is dry to the touch. Why do I need professional drying?
Surface dryness is misleading. The IICRC S500 standard requires drying to a psychrometric equilibrium, not just surface evaporation. For Downtown Morristown's climate, this means reducing moisture in the air to below 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. Vapor pressure will drive residual moisture from wall cavities and subfloors back to the surface, leading to secondary damage if not properly addressed with industrial dehumidification.

What's the difference between 'grey' and 'black' water in an insurance claim?
Category 2 'Grey' water contains significant contamination (e.g., dishwasher leaks, washing machine overflow) requiring antimicrobial treatment. Category 3 'Black' water is grossly contaminated (sewage, floodwater) and mandates full removal of porous materials.
